Transaction 6d514c339ace061c321a1b836052b2a587f8b418e1244478c562253cb55f97a9
1 Input
1 Output
-
6d514c339ace061c321a1b836052b2a587f8b418e1244478c562253cb55f97a9:0
- value
- 596103
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 11e267440a4b2518d7c434f53c60bd56b3a2be81 OP_EQUAL
- address
- 33Kadb335YGp2sovAybbTfv6pqZx83MGhs